Dodiyali is a Rural village located in Ahore, Jalore, Rajasthan.

The total population of Dodiyali is 607.

Dodiyali village comprises 136 households.

The literacy rate in Dodiyali is 52.8%. Among the literate population of 277, there are 197 literate males and 80 literate females.

In Dodiyali, there are 328 males and 279 females, with a sex ratio of 851 females per 1000 males.

There are 82 children (13.5% of population), comprising 33 boys and 49 girls.

The total number of workers in Dodiyali is 336, with 108 main workers and 228 marginal workers.

In Dodiyali, there are 165 people belonging to Scheduled Castes (90 males, 75 females) and 182 people belonging to Scheduled Tribes (98 males, 84 females).

Dodiyali is located in Rajasthan state, Jalore district, and falls under Ahore Tehsil. The village's Census 2011 code is 89237 and LGD code is 89237.
